yes early am tour Cuuchi tunnels then around 1130 after they will drop you off at the war museum.Both a must
I thought cuuchi was an inetresting experience as to how viet cong managed to live under the noses of the American forces and also the cruelty attached to their booby traps a reminder of the horrors of war, the only thing I thought disturbing was the shooting range at the Cuuchi tunnels,

I'd stay in Saigon. Do a half day visiting the War Museum, the re- unification palace, the post office and the cathedral. Have lunch. Go out to Cholon and have a look see at daily life.

Cu Chi has become a Disneyland version of the tunnels the Vietcong used.
